A pro shop is a sporting goods Retailing found at a amateur sports facility, most commonly a golf course, where it is typically located in the country club building. Pro shops can also be found at , Pool hall, tennis and racquetball courts, ice and roller hockey rinks, and football (soccer) facilities.
Pro shops specialize in selling sports equipment and branded items particular to the sport or venue. Pro shops at golf facilities usually provide Golf equipment such as , Golf club, Golf shoe, and golf tee, as well as golf-themed gift items, and sometimes snacks or refreshments. Pro shops will usually have items on display to test and evaluate before purchase.
Pro shops are often managed by a professional player referred to as a house pro, and overseen by a general manager who is employed by or acts as a consultant contractor. Shops may also be run by a retail manager at larger venues (or those too small to attract a pro). House pros are often available to advise on game-related issues such as rules, and the proper equipment for particular needs and conditions; and sometimes for golf instruction, including group lessons and one-on-one training (usually for a fee). They also sometimes perform paid personal equipment maintenance, such as restringing , drilling and fitting , re-tipping pool/snooker Cue stick, and skate sharpening.
